Researching the Market
Before starting a remote cleaning business, it is important to research the local market. This research should include identifying your target market and analyzing local competition. Understanding the needs of your target market and the services offered by competitors can help you develop a competitive edge in the market.
Drafting a Business Plan
Once you have researched the market, you will need to draft a business plan. This plan should include outlining services and pricing, as well as developing marketing strategies. It is also important to consider any legal requirements and potential risks that may arise when starting a remote cleaning business.
Purchasing Necessary Supplies
In order to provide quality services, you will need to purchase necessary supplies. This includes cleaning products, vacuums, and mops. You should also consider investing in protective gear such as gloves, masks, and eyewear to ensure safety while providing services.
Developing an Online Presence
Having an online presence is essential for any business, and this is especially true for a remote cleaning business. Creating a website is a great way to reach potential customers and showcase your services. Additionally, creating social media accounts and utilizing SEO tactics can help drive more traffic to your website.
Advertising and Promotional Activities
To attract potential customers, you should engage in advertising and promotional activities. Identifying target areas and developing strategies to reach those areas can help you reach a larger audience. You could also consider offering discounts or referral programs as a way to generate more interest.
Developing Policies and Procedures
Finally, it is important to develop policies and procedures to ensure customer satisfaction and safety. This includes setting clear expectations for the services provided, establishing payment methods, and outlining safety protocols. Doing so will help ensure that customers are satisfied with the services provided and that everyone remains safe.
